Iraq  

Country Analysis Brief ›

  • Despite enormous oil reserves Iraq’s oil sector is constrained by the lack of investment resulting from years of sanctions and wars.
  • Iraq may be one of the few places left where vast oil reserves have barely been exploited.
  • Iraq’s natural gas sector is believed to contain significant untapped resources which the Government of Iraq would like to develop for domestic consumption and export.
  • Rehabilitation of the electricity sector is a major component of the Iraq reconstruction efforts.
